The Best Fluffy Pancakes recipe you will fall in love with. Full of tips and tricks to help you make the best pancakes.

Cheesy Baked Meatball Casserole—A Family Favorite Dinner!

Meatball Casserole

Picture this: It’s a chilly evening, the kind where the air nudges you toward something warm and soul-soothing. You walk into your kitchen, and the scent of garlic, tomato, and melting cheese wraps around you like a hug. That’s the kind of comfort this cheesy baked meatball casserole brings into your life. It’s more than just food—it’s a memory in the making, the kind your family will ask for again and again.

Whether you’re juggling homework help and dinner prep or just craving something hearty and homemade, this dish has your back. It’s simple, satisfying, and packed with flavors that speak directly to your heart—and your taste buds.

Why You’ll Love This Cheesy Baked Meatball Casserole

This isn’t just another weeknight dinner. It’s your ticket to stress-free cooking that still delivers big on flavor.

Here’s why this meatball casserole belongs in your dinner rotation:

  • Quick Prep, Big Payoff: No need to spend hours in the kitchen. You can have it prepped and in the oven in under 20 minutes.
  • Family-Approved: Even picky eaters love this combination of melty cheese and juicy meatballs.
  • Versatile and Forgiving: Use whatever meat you have, add veggies, tweak the seasoning—it’s incredibly adaptable.
  • Perfect for Leftovers: It reheats beautifully, making your next day lunch a breeze.

What You’ll Need: Ingredients for the Best Meatball Casserole

If you’re aiming for flavor and comfort, every ingredient matters. Here’s your lineup for cheesy success.

Ingredients Table

IngredientQuantityNotes
Ground beef1 lbTurkey or chicken works too
Breadcrumbs½ cupGo for Italian-style if available
Parmesan cheese¼ cupFresh is best for flavor
Egg1 largeHelps bind the meatballs
Garlic2 cloves, mincedAdds depth of flavor
Onion½ small, dicedOptional, but adds nice texture
Salt & pepperTo tasteAdjust based on preference
Marinara sauce2 cupsHomemade or store-bought
Mozzarella cheese2 cups, shreddedWhole milk mozzarella melts best
Olive oil1 tbspFor browning meatballs (optional)
Fresh basil or parsleyFor garnishBrings color and freshness
Meatball Casserole

Step-by-Step: How to Make Cheesy Baked Meatball Casserole

You don’t need to be a chef to pull this off. Just follow these steps, and you’ll be plating comfort in no time.

1. Mix Up the Meatballs

Start by combining the ground beef, breadcrumbs, parmesan, egg, garlic, onion, salt, and pepper in a large bowl. Don’t overmix—just enough to bring everything together.

Pro tip: Use your hands for this part. It helps blend the ingredients without toughening the meat.

Form the mixture into meatballs about 1 to 1.5 inches wide.

2. Brown (Optional, But Worth It)

If you’ve got a few extra minutes, sear the meatballs in a hot skillet with a bit of olive oil until browned on all sides. It locks in flavor and adds a satisfying texture. But don’t worry—if you skip this step, they’ll still cook perfectly in the oven.

3. Build Your Casserole

Grab a baking dish (9×13 works well). Spread a layer of marinara sauce on the bottom. Add the meatballs in a single layer. Pour the rest of the sauce over the top, then blanket the whole thing with shredded mozzarella.

You want every bite to be cheesy, so don’t skimp here.

4. Bake to Golden Perfection

Preheat your oven to 375°F (190°C). Bake uncovered for about 25 to 30 minutes, or until the cheese is bubbling and slightly golden and the meatballs are cooked through.

Let it rest for 5 minutes before serving. That’s when all the flavors settle and intensify.

Make It Your Own: Variations and Add-Ons

You’ve got a solid base—but don’t be afraid to get creative. This dish is super flexible.

Protein Swaps

  • Ground turkey or chicken for a lighter take.
  • Plant-based meatballs for a vegetarian version.

Flavor Boosters

  • Add red pepper flakes for heat.
  • Mix Italian herbs (basil, oregano) into the meatballs.

Veggie Add-Ins

  • Layer in spinach, mushrooms, or zucchini for extra nutrition.
  • Add roasted red peppers for sweetness and color.

Low-Carb Tip

  • Swap pasta for cauliflower rice or zucchini noodles when serving.

How to Store and Reheat Your Meatball Casserole

This casserole is just as delicious the next day—if not more.

  • Refrigerate Keeps fresh in an airtight container for up to 4 days.
  • Freeze cooked or uncooked for up to 2 months. Use freezer-safe containers and label with date.
  • Reheat in the oven at 350°F until warmed through, or microwave in 1-minute bursts.

Bonus: It’s a great dish to double and freeze one for later.

What to Serve with Meatball Casserole

This dish is filling on its own, but if you want to round it out, try one of these sides:

  • Garlic bread or crusty baguette
  • Caesar salad or arugula with lemon vinaigrette
  • Roasted broccoli, carrots, or Brussels sprouts
  • Buttered noodles or mashed potatoes for extra indulgence

Nutritional Snapshot (Per Serving)

NutrientAmount
Calories~420 kcal
Protein~25g
Carbohydrates~15g
Fat~30g
Fiber~2g

Note: Nutrition varies based on ingredients and portion size.

Frequently Asked Questions: Meatball Casserole Edition

Can I make this ahead of time?

You can prepare the casserole up to a day in advance. Cover and refrigerate. When ready to bake, remove from the fridge and allow to come to room temperature for 20 minutes before placing in the oven.

Can I use frozen meatballs instead?

Definitely. Just make sure they’re fully cooked or adjust your bake time accordingly.

What cheese works best for a meatball casserole?

Mozzarella is the classic choice for meltability, but provolone or even a bit of cheddar can add a unique twist.

How can I make this gluten-free?

Swap out the breadcrumbs for gluten-free ones and double-check your marinara sauce for hidden gluten.

Is this good for meal prep?

Absolutely. It reheats wonderfully and can be portioned out for lunch or dinner throughout the week.

Bring the Comfort Home Tonight

You’ve got everything you need to bring a cozy, crowd-pleasing dinner to the table tonight. This Cheesy Baked Meatball Casserole isn’t just easy—it’s the kind of recipe that builds memories. Every bite reminds you why simple, home-cooked meals will always have a place in your kitchen.

Cheesy Baked Meatball Casserole—A Family Favorite Dinner!

Recipe by mommyplates.comCourse: DinnerCuisine: American, Italian
Servings

6

servings
Prep time

15

minutes
Cooking time

30

minutes
Calories

450

kcal

comfort food, weeknight dinner, cheesy, kid-friendly, casserole, baked, meatballs

Ingredients

  • 1 lb ground beef

  • 1/2 cup breadcrumbs

  • 1/4 cup grated Parmesan cheese

  • 1 egg

  • 1 tsp Italian seasoning

  • 2 cups marinara sauce

  • 1 1/2 cups shredded mozzarella cheese

  • 1/4 tsp salt

  • 1/4 tsp black pepper

  • Fresh basil for garnish (optional)

Directions

  • Preheat your oven to 375°F (190°C).
  • In a bowl, mix ground beef, breadcrumbs, Parmesan cheese, egg, Italian seasoning, salt, and pepper.
  • Roll the mixture into meatballs (about 1-inch size).
  • Lightly sear the meatballs in a skillet until browned (optional but adds flavor).
  • Place meatballs in a baking dish, pour marinara sauce over them.
  • Sprinkle shredded mozzarella on top.
  • Bake for 25–30 minutes, or until meatballs are cooked through and cheese is bubbly.
  • Garnish with fresh basil and serve hot.